What Is SEO Ranking?

SEO ranking refers to your website’s position on search engine results pages (SERPs), particularly Google. The goal of SEO is to appear as close to the top of those results as possible for keywords relevant to your business. Why? Because the majority of users rarely go past the first page.


Why SEO Ranking Matters

  • Visibility: Higher rankings mean more people see your website.
  • Credibility: Users trust Google, and they trust the sites Google ranks highly.
  • Traffic: Better ranking leads to more organic (free) traffic to your site.
  • Revenue: More traffic often leads to more leads, sales, and overall growth.

Top Factors That Influence SEO Ranking in 2025

  1. High-Quality Content
    • Search engines prioritize content that is helpful, original, and relevant.
    • Focus on E-E-A-T: Experience, Expertise, Authoritativeness, and Trustworthiness.
    • Use clear, engaging language and structure your content with proper headings.
  2. Mobile-First Design
    • With over 60% of web traffic coming from mobile, a responsive website is a must.
    • Google uses mobile-first indexing, meaning it looks at the mobile version of your site first.
  3. Page Speed
    • Fast-loading websites rank better and offer a better user experience.
    • Use tools like Google PageSpeed Insights to analyze and optimize performance.
  4. Keyword Optimization
    • Use keywords naturally in your titles, meta descriptions, headers, and content.
    • Focus on long-tail keywords that reflect user intent.
  5. Backlinks
    • Backlinks from reputable sites signal trust to search engines.
    • Focus on building quality backlinks through guest posts, partnerships, and original content.
  6. Technical SEO
    • Ensure your site is easy for search engines to crawl and index.
    • Fix broken links, use proper URL structures, and create an XML sitemap.
  7. User Experience (UX)
    • A clean design, intuitive navigation, and low bounce rates contribute to higher rankings.
    • Google tracks engagement metrics like time on site and click-through rate (CTR).

SEO Ranking Tips for 2025 and Beyond

  • Prioritize Voice Search: Optimize for conversational keywords and questions.
  • Use Structured Data: Implement schema markup to help search engines understand your content.
  • Stay Updated: SEO is always evolving. Regularly update your content and strategy.
  • Monitor Performance: Use tools like Google Analytics and Google Search Console to track your ranking and traffic.
